Quick Summary

The National Institutes of Health (NIH), specifically the National Institute of Neurological Disorders and Stroke (NINDS), has issued a Special Notice indicating its intent to award a Firm-Fixed-Price purchase order on a sole source basis to Bruker BioSpin Corporation. This procurement is for the recovery and re-energization of a Bruker 14T MRI magnet located in Bethesda, MD, which quenched in February 2025. This magnet is critical for ongoing research studies at the NIH Mouse Imaging Facility (MIF) that commenced before January 20, 2025.

Scope of Work

The required services include:

  • Recovery and re-energization of the Bruker 14T MRI magnet.
  • Provision of all necessary labor, materials, and equipment.
  • Preventive maintenance for the magnet. The objective is to restore the magnet's functionality as quickly as possible to prevent continued disruption of ongoing research, potential loss of NIH investment, and the inability to complete studies initiated prior to January 20, 2025.

Justification & Contract Details

This procurement is justified under FAR Part 6.302-1, citing Bruker BioSpin Corporation as the only known responsible source capable of providing the specialized services required. The contract will be a Firm-Fixed-Price purchase order, with all travel, labor, materials, and related charges included in the price.

Response Information

This notice is NOT a request for competitive quotes. However, interested small businesses (including 8(a), SDVOSB, HUBZone, SDB, VOSB, WOSB) are invited to submit a written capability statement demonstrating their ability to perform the requirement. A determination to compete the award based on responses is at the Government's discretion.
